Output ed85677f51b5d047355e16252a19cd6243c92d626a6b2882079e6400e7dd7e7e:0

value
1524004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5531562c3f6620cc04dd10056a7d570402251523 OP_EQUAL
address
39TUTpMbXvyNVRVB45RRvfo3RyR5AaDdRc
transaction
ed85677f51b5d047355e16252a19cd6243c92d626a6b2882079e6400e7dd7e7e
confirmations
340393
spent
true